malty
/ˈmɔlti/
adjective
- Having a flavor or aroma of malt, often used to describe beer, whiskey, or baked goods.
- This stout has a rich, malty taste with hints of chocolate.
- The bread had a slightly sweet, malty flavor from the malted barley flour.
- She prefers malty ales over hoppy ones because they are smoother.
